Import new mknetid program. This replaces the crufty, soon to be defunct
mknetid script packaged with ypserv.

This program parses the group, passwd, hosts and netid databases into
the netid.byname map. Duplicate checking is performed using hash tables.
Testing on my 486DX2/66 with FreeBSD 2.1.0 showed that this program can
process a 30,000-entry passwd database into a netid map (along with
assorted group and hosts information) in about 22 seconds. On my SPARC IPX
with SunOS 4.1.3, it takes about 15 seconds. This compares favorably with
the SunOS mknetid program, which parses the same database(s) in 13 seconds.
(With smaller databases, my program is actually slightly faster. Go
figure.)

/*
* This is a slightly modified chunk of getgrent(3). All the YP support
* and unneeded functions have been stripped out.
*/
#include <sys/types.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<grp.h>
FILE *_gr_fp;
static struct group _gr_group;
static int _gr_stayopen;
static int grscan(), start_gr();
#define MAXGRP 200
static char *members[MAXGRP];
#define MAXLINELENGTH 1024
static char line[MAXLINELENGTH];
struct group *
_getgrent()
{
if (!_gr_fp && !start_gr()) {
return NULL;
}
if (!grscan(0, 0, NULL))
return(NULL);
return(&_gr_group);
}
static int
start_gr()
{
return 1;
}
int
_setgroupent(stayopen)
int stayopen;
{
if (!start_gr())
return(0);
_gr_stayopen = stayopen;
return(1);
}
int
_setgrent()
{
return(_setgroupent(0));
}
void
_endgrent()
{
if (_gr_fp) {
(void)fclose(_gr_fp);
_gr_fp = NULL;
}
}
static int
grscan(search, gid, name)
register int search, gid;
register char *name;
{
register char *cp, **m;
char *bp;
for (;;) {
if (!fgets(line, sizeof(line), _gr_fp))
return(0);
bp = line;
/* skip lines that are too big */
if (!index(line, '\n')) {
int ch;
while ((ch = getc(_gr_fp)) != '\n' && ch != EOF)
;
continue;
}
if ((_gr_group.gr_name = strsep(&bp, ":\n")) == NULL)
break;
if (_gr_group.gr_name[0] == '+')
continue;
if (search && name) {
if(strcmp(_gr_group.gr_name, name)) {
continue;
}
}
if ((_gr_group.gr_passwd = strsep(&bp, ":\n")) == NULL)
break;;
if (!(cp = strsep(&bp, ":\n")))
continue;
_gr_group.gr_gid = atoi(cp);
if (search && name == NULL && _gr_group.gr_gid != gid)
continue;
cp = NULL;
for (m = _gr_group.gr_mem = members;; bp++) {
if (m == &members[MAXGRP - 1])
break;
if (*bp == ',') {
if (cp) {
*bp = '\0';
*m++ = cp;
cp = NULL;
}
} else if (*bp == '\0' || *bp == '\n' || *bp == ' ') {
if (cp) {
*bp = '\0';
*m++ = cp;
}
break;
} else if (cp == NULL)
cp = bp;
}
*m = NULL;
return(1);
}
/* NOTREACHED */
return (0);
}
